What they do

A Clinical Auditor or Utilization Reviewer reviews the efficiency of healthcare delivery. Individuals tend to have had experience as a registered nurse or other healthcare delivery roles before transferring into this quality review role.

Job Description

Utilization Review Specialist - Behavioral Health Facility We are seeking a confident, detail-oriented Utilization Review Specialist to join our behavioral health team. This role involves reviewing clinical documentation, ensuring medical necessity, managing insurance authorizations, and collaborating with providers to support appropriate and timely care for our clients.
Responsibilities:
Conduct utilization reviews and obtain prior authorizations from insurance companies Monitor continued stay and discharge criteria for clients Communicate effectively with clinical and administrative teams Maintain accurate and up-to-date documentation Ensure all documentation meets insurance and regulatory compliance standards and is completed accurately and on time.
Qualifications:
Background or experience in social work, counseling, or behavioral health is preferred Experience in utilization review or case management for behavioral health is preferred Strong communication and organization skills 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ced environment Confident, proactive, and dedicated work ethic
